This document discusses the needs and technologies of robotic nursing. It outlines four priority areas for robotic development: lifting aids, mobility aids, toilets, and monitoring systems. Lifting aids would use wearable or non-wearable robots to assist caregivers. Mobility aids could help the elderly walk outdoors. Robotic toilets could be installed in patient rooms. Monitoring systems would use sensors and communication to track patients, like those with dementia, while preventing incorrect reports.
